以二維隱藏式馬可夫模型為基礎的基礎的影像整體檢索

Viual Apprearance Retrieval Based on the 2-dimensional Pseudo Hidden Markov Model

指導教授 : 陳淑媛

摘要


本論文擬提出一個以虛擬二維隱藏式馬可夫模型為基礎的影像整體外觀檢索法。 以內容為基礎的影像檢索法大多著眼於色彩特徵或形狀輪廓,但是以輪廓為基準 的檢索方法首先(1)需要克服相似影像但輪廓不同時的問題;而以色彩為主的檢索 方法缺乏對輪廓的檢索能力。本文希望能結合上述兩者的優點,唯形狀特徵著眼 整體外觀以避開比對影像中組成區塊的形狀或個數不同的問題。另一方面,由於 --本法採用(2)具有高度容錯能力的二維隱藏式馬可夫模型,是故比對結果非常具 有彈性。此外,(3)本法亦採用對數極座標取樣,以獲得旋轉,大小比例變化之不 變性。最後,本論文還提出一套簡單的彩色滅減法以降低彩色處理時的運算量。 本文方法以驗證過商標資料庫,且實驗結果證實本法確實可行。

並列摘要


A new appearance retrieval method based on the two-dimensional pseudo hidden Markov model (2D PHMM) is proposed. Most content-based retrieval system focus on colour features or shape silhouettes. However, it is hard to use silhouette-based approaches to retrieve images which have a variety of numbers of decomposed components. Thus, our method focus on the whole appearance, including colour and shape features but not silhouettes, to tackle the differences in the numbers of components included in various images. On the other hand, 2-diminsional pseudo hidden Markov model (2D PHMM) has high tolerance to noise and distortion, thus, the flexibility of pattern matching can be achieved by the adopted 2D PHMM. In addition, the log-polar mapping is adopted in this study to overcome rotation and scaling invariance requirement. Moreover, a simple colour quantization method is proposed to reduce the tremendous computation load as required by colour processing. Experiments has been conducted on a trademark database to prove the feasibility of the proposed method.
